Comprehending Floor Vacuum Cleaner Robots
Floor vacuum robots are automated devices developed to navigate and tidy floors with minimal human intervention. Geared up with sensors, brushes, and suction innovation, these little machines can select up dust, particles, and pet hair from numerous types of flooring.
Secret Features to Consider
When considering a vacuum robot, it's essential to examine particular functions that can impact its performance and use. Below is a table summarizing a few of the most crucial functions.
| Feature | Description |
|---|---|
| Navigation | Includes innovations like LIDAR and cameras for mapping your home and preventing challenges. |
| Suction Power | Determines how successfully the robot can choose up dirt and particles. Higher RPM shows much better suction. |
| Battery Life | Indicates the length of time the vacuum can operate on a single charge; normally ranges from 60 to 120 minutes. |
| Dustbin Capacity | Refers to just how much debris the robot can hold before requiring to be emptied. |
| Smart Connectivity | Makes it possible for control of the vacuum through mobile phone apps, voice commands, or home automation systems. |
| Scheduling | Permits users to set specific times for the vacuum to run immediately. |
| Filter System | Crucial for allergy victims; HEPA filters can catch little particles and allergens. |
Advantages of Using a Floor Vacuum Cleaner Robot
Saves Time: Robotic vacuums can clean up while users engage in other activities, successfully multitasking home duties.
Thorough Cleaning: Many designs are designed to reach under furnishings and into tight corners, where traditional vacuums battle.
Low Maintenance: Most robotic vacuums require very little maintenance, such as clearing the dustbin and periodic cleaning of the filter and brushes.
Smart Technology: Many designs provide app connection, allowing users to set up cleanings or examine cleansing history remotely.
Family pet Friendly: Robotic vacuums are specifically created to deal with animal hair and reduce irritants in homes with furry friends.

FAQs about Floor Vacuum Cleaner Robots
1. How do robotic vacuums navigate around my home?
Robotic vacuums utilize sensors, video cameras, and often advanced LIDAR technology to produce a map of your home, assisting them avoid challenges and efficiently cover all locations.
2. Can robotic vacuums tidy carpets effectively?
A lot of robotic vacuums are designed to deal with both tough floors and carpets. Nevertheless, designs with higher suction power are better matched for deep cleaning carpets.
3. How frequently should I run my robotic vacuum?
The frequency of vacuuming will depend upon the amount of foot traffic, animals, and individual preference. Numerous users discover that running the vacuum day-to-day or every few days keeps their home tidy.
4. Do I require to clear the dustbin after every use?
It is advisable to empty the dustbin after each cleansing session for optimum performance. Nevertheless, some models include bigger dustbins, enabling more prolonged usage between cleansings.
5. Are robotic vacuums loud?
While they are generally quieter than conventional vacuums, noise levels can differ in between designs. Examine user reviews for insights on specific sound levels.
